Kerala PSC LDC key facts & eligibility
| Conducting body | The Kerala Public Service Commission (KPSC). |
|---|---|
| Official website | keralapsc.gov.in ↗ |
| Mode | A single objective written test (OMR or CBT per notification) for the Lower Division Clerk (LDC) — a 10th-standard-level clerical post — usually followed only by document verification. |
| Frequency | Held when the Commission notifies LDC vacancies (via a ranked list). |
| Scoring & marking | 100 multiple-choice questions for 100 marks (about 75–90 minutes), covering General Knowledge & current affairs, General English, Simple Arithmetic & Mental Ability, and the regional language. There is 1/3 (0.33) negative marking. Selection is by rank on a Commission list. |
| Score validity | Ranked lists are valid for a set period announced by the Commission. |
| Language | Malayalam, Tamil, Kannada and English (regional-language options). |
Who is eligible for Kerala PSC LDC?
SSLC (Class 10) pass or equivalent; the age range is typically 18 to 36, with category relaxations.

Expert take: what Kerala PSC LDC really tests
Kerala PSC’s LDC is a 10th-standard-level clerical exam, and its defining feature is repetition: Kerala PSC recycles a large share of questions, so previous-year questions are the single most valuable resource. It is a single 100-question paper with 1/3 negative marking, and Kerala-specific GK (including the Kerala Renaissance) plus steady arithmetic practice are where the marks are reliably found.
Preparation tips
- Solve huge volumes of Kerala PSC previous-year questions — they repeat heavily.
- Study Kerala-specific GK, especially the Renaissance and state history.
- Mind the 1/3 negative marking; answer only when reasonably sure.
Common mistakes to avoid
- Skipping previous-year questions, which recur far more than in most exams.
- Guessing carelessly and losing marks to the negative marking.
